🥘 Ingredients

12 items
  • 16 oz refried beans (canned or homemade)
  • 0.5 cup sour cream
  • 4 oz cream cheese, softened
  • 2 tbsp hot sauce
  • 1 small jalapeño, diced (optional, for extra heat)
  • 1 tsp ground cumin
  • 0.5 tsp smoked paprika
  • 0.5 tsp garlic powder
  • 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
  • 2 green onions, sliced (for garnish)
  • 2 tbsp cilantro, chopped (for garnish, optional)
  • 1 bag/assortment tortilla chips or fresh veggies (for serving)

📝 Instructions

8 steps
1

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C).

2

In a medium-sized mixing bowl, combine the refried beans, sour cream, softened cream cheese, hot sauce, diced jalapeño (if using), ground cumin, smoked paprika, and garlic powder. Mix until smooth and well combined.

3

Transfer the mixture to an oven-safe baking dish and spread it evenly.

4

Sprinkle the shredded cheddar cheese evenly over the top of the bean mixture.

5

Place the baking dish in the preheated oven and bake for 15 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.

6

Remove the dip from the oven and let it cool for 5 minutes.

7

Garnish the dip with sliced green onions and chopped cilantro, if desired.

8

Serve warm with tortilla chips or fresh veggies on the side for dipping. Enjoy!
